This is one of those few films that I think I will always remember. Even if I might not remember everything exactly, I will definitely remember a few things. Mostly the eerie and otherwordly music, the haunting scenery and the unadulterated hatred of the title character's eyes.

Klaus Kinski gives a magnificent performance. There is something unnerving about Aguirre the whole way through the movie. Maybe it was the way he walked or how he twisted his neck or his voice or all of those things, but he truly is a terrifying character.

The one thing I like about Werner Herzog that few directors have nowadays is his preference of setting a mood and having the viewer feel a part of it rather than just telling a flashy story. His movies are raw and I like it.

Herzog's use of music is also a really important part of the movie. This kind of movie is not for everyone, but if you watch it, I'm sure you will take something away from it.
